Uploaded image for project: 'Sakai'
  1. Sakai
  2. SAK-44115

More Helpful error messages in Calendar

    XMLWordPrintable

    Details

    • Type: Feature Request
    • Status: OPEN
    • Priority: Minor
    • Resolution: Unresolved
    • Affects Version/s: 19.6, 20.2, 21.0 [Tentative]
    • Fix Version/s: None
    • Component/s: Calendar
    • Labels:
      None
    • Environment:
      mac, chrome
    • Test Plan:
      Hide
      1. In the calendar tool, enter the Add Event tab
      2. Without entering any information, scroll to the bottom and click save
        1. Error message displays: Add a title
      3. Add a title, but don't change the time. Click save
        1. Error message displays: Add a time
      4. When fixed, the first error message will ask for all missing information
      Show
      In the calendar tool, enter the Add Event tab Without entering any information, scroll to the bottom and click save Error message displays: Add a title Add a title, but don't change the time. Click save Error message displays: Add a time When fixed, the first error message will ask for all missing information

      Description

      When creating an event in calendar, error messages for missing fields only address one missing field at a time.

      For example, if you add an event without filling in any fields, the error message asks for a title, despite the fact that time is missing as well. After entering a title, it asks only for a time.

      This could be fixed with an error message that lists all the missing fields. For example, "Information still required in field(s): Title, time". There may be a better way to phrase the error message, but the general idea is that all the missing fields would be listed.

      In addition, it might be helpful to highlight these fields in red .

        Gliffy Diagrams

          Zeplin

            Attachments

              Activity

                People

                Assignee:
                Unassigned Unassigned
                Reporter:
                tkelsey Thomas Kelsey
                Votes:
                0 Vote for this issue
                Watchers:
                1 Start watching this issue

                  Dates

                  Created:
                  Updated:

                    Git Integration